Peel, pit, and chop up the peaches. Cook: Then combine the peaches, sugar, and a bit of lemon juice in a saucepan. Crush the peaches with your spatula or potato masher, and boil for 15 to 25 minutes. Cool: Let the hot jam cool a bit, then transfer it to jars. Once cool, place in the fridge for the jam to fully set up.

Let stand overnight. Strain juice through cheesecloth. Measure 3 cups juice into pan. Add 1 pkg powdered pectin. Bring to a rigorous boil and add 3 cups sugar. Boil juice rapidly until drops sheet off spoon as in jelly testing. Skim off foam. Pour into sterilized jars to within 1/2 inch from top. Band and process in water bath for 5 minutes.

Bring peach liquid to boil and stir in 1 package plus 1 tablespoonful of pectin. Whisk for approximately 3 minutes, to dissolve any lumps of pectin. Add 4 c. sugar, and 1/4 c. lemon juice. Boil jelly till it comes to a temperature of 220º. Pour into sterilized jelly jars, and seal.
